WebChild support payments are calculated using a complex formula (though it's called the "basic formula"). While the calculations are complex, the principles are understandable. Each parent is responsible for meeting the costs of children. Costs depend on the number and ages of children. Higher income parents are required to contribute more. WebThe CSA can use a range of methods to collect current payments. Step 4 If the steps above aren’t successful, the CSA has a range of legal enforcement powers it can use. The CSA may have to apply to court to use some of these powers. Only one method can be used at a time.
